Notes

Note 50752: NOTE-Pipe, tubing, or pipe or tubing fittings having surfaces liable to damage must be in boxes, crates, fiberboard tubes, or completely wrapped with material of sufficient strength to prevent abrasion, marring or denting during transit. Threaded or machined ends liable to damage must be protected with plugs or caps securely held in place and be made of materials of sufficient strength to prevent damage.

How to Determine Your Class

To find the correct freight class for your shipment:

  1. Use this grouping reference for non-earthen conduits, pipe, tubing, smokestack sections, and fittings; check Note item 50752 and select the exact item by material and form.
  2. Bundle long lengths on skids with wood chocks, end caps, and multiple steel bands; mark overall length for carriers and note if pieces over 8-12 ft.
  3. Box or crate loose fittings and elbows; protect threaded or coated ends with caps and separators to prevent abrasion and claim disputes.
  4. For mixed materials in one shipment, segregate by type and packaging (bundles vs crates) and list counts per package on the BOL referencing NMFC 50750.

Note: All classifications are subject to Item 170. Verify with official NMFC publications for the most current requirements.
